Once I received this pillow I slept on it for three nights straight and then have been using my regular pillows ever since. There are some pros to the pillow. It really is comfortable to lay on and does support your entire body well. It really is great on your neck as your entire body is at the same level as your head, minimizing any neck discomfort. It also does minimize hip, butt, and back pain. When I used the pillow I didn't toss and turn as often.
There are also some cons with this pillow. It could be a bit longer. If you are tall and want to use it between your legs you will only be able to use it to keep your knees from rubbing together. Forget the lower half of your legs. It is also really big. I have a queen bed and my husband cannot sleep in bed with me. Everytime I move, the pillow seems to spread out further. My biggest complaint that caused me not to sleep with the pillow anymore is that there really is nowhere comfortable to place your arms. Whatever side I layed on, that arm would fall asleep or throb in pain. You can place your arm under the pillow and stretch it out on the bed, but you can only deal with the pain for so long. Also, like the picture shows above, you can put it around your waist in a sitting position and read or breastfeed. This is very uncomfortable and I can't get the ends to stay up to support my head. Also, I think it was meant for very thin women, because it doesn't fit well around my waist and I am only a little bit overweight.
To summarize, if you don't mind sleeping alone and you don't mind not having lower leg support or some arm pain, then this is the pillow for you. |
